I'm self employed and use my own car for work. I'm a reporter, so have to travel all over the place for work. Some people on here say they claim for their journey TO work, but not home. Is this allowed?

If so, I'm assuming the best way is to just do the 40p/mile rather than working out this, that and the other?:confused:

    There are two ways of doing it as I understand it - you either claim 40p a mile or register the car to the business and claim for part of your servicing, tax and insurance costs as well as fuel for business travel.
